After the rain last month, I noticed a persistent damp smell lingering in the living room, especially when the air conditioning is on. My kids have been complaining of throat irritation and coughing more often than usual since we moved into our new apartment about 2 years ago. Could this be related to the ducts? Should I consider getting them cleaned?

Absolutely could be related. In dubai and the uae, we've seen several cases where damp smells from ducts have been directly linked to respiratory issues among family members. The persistent smell you're noticing can often result from moisture accumulation within the air conditioning system or ductwork which isn't properly sealed or maintained.
In your case, given the recent rain and the symptoms your kids are experiencing like throat irritation and coughing, it's quite possible that uncleaned or poorly maintained ducts could be contributing factors. Dust, mold spores, and other allergens can accumulate in your air conditioning system over time, especially if there is any form of moisture present.
